Key Parts of Packaging Devices



Packaging makers contain numerous key elements that collaborate to guarantee effective and efficient packaging procedures. At the core of these equipments is the framework, which supplies architectural integrity and houses the different operating components. The drive system, usually a combination of motors and equipments, facilitates the movement of components, enabling specific operation throughout the product packaging cycle.


Another crucial part is the conveyor system, which moves products through different stages of the product packaging process. This is frequently enhanced by sensors and controls that check the setting and rate of items, guaranteeing synchronization and reducing mistakes. The filling system is crucial for accurately giving the appropriate quantity of product right into plans, whether in fluid, powder, or strong kind.


Securing systems, including heat sealants or sticky applicators, play a crucial role in securing plans, protecting against contamination and extending life span. Additionally, identifying systems are essential for providing essential item information, making sure compliance with regulations. Finally, the control board, outfitted with straightforward user interfaces, allows operators to handle machine functions, display efficiency, and make adjustments as needed, guaranteeing optimum efficiency and efficiency in product packaging operations.


Common Upkeep Issues



Efficient operation of packaging devices counts greatly on normal maintenance to stop usual issues that can interrupt production. Among these concerns, mechanical deterioration prevails, specifically in parts like conveyors, seals, and motors, which can cause unanticipated downtimes. Additionally, imbalance of parts can cause inefficient procedure, triggering products to be inaccurately packaged or harmed throughout the procedure.

Preventative Maintenance Techniques



Carrying out preventative upkeep methods is important for sustaining the effectiveness and reliability of product packaging makers. These methods include a methodical method to upkeep, concentrating on the normal assessment and servicing of tools to preempt prospective failures. By sticking to a set up upkeep program, drivers can determine damage on elements prior to they lead to significant failures.


Key components of a preventative upkeep strategy consist of regular evaluations, cleaning, lubrication, and element hop over to here substitutes based on supplier recommendations. Using lists can improve this procedure, making certain that no necessary tasks are overlooked. Furthermore, preserving accurate records of maintenance activities help in tracking the device's efficiency gradually, assisting in informed decision-making regarding future maintenance requirements.


Educating team on the value of preventative maintenance improves conformity and fosters a society of proactive treatment. Carrying out a predictive upkeep part, making use of data analytics and sensing unit innovation, can additionally maximize equipment performance by predicting failures before they happen.

Repair Service and Substitute Ideal Practices



A detailed understanding of repair work and replacement ideal techniques is vital for maintaining the long life and efficiency of product packaging equipments. Regularly evaluating go to website the condition of equipment components permits prompt intervention, stopping even more considerable problems that can lead to pricey downtimes.


When repair work are necessary, it is necessary to use OEM (Original Tools Supplier) parts to make sure compatibility and performance. This not only maintains the honesty of the device however likewise maintains service warranty agreements. In addition, it is suggested to keep an inventory of vital spare parts to help with fast replacements and lessen operational interruptions.


For complicated repair work, involving certified service technicians with specialized training in product packaging machinery is recommended. They have the know-how to detect problems properly and implement fixings successfully. In addition, documenting all repair service activities and parts substitutes is important for preserving a thorough maintenance background, which can aid in future troubleshooting.


Finally, implementing an aggressive approach, including normal assessments and predictive upkeep methods, improves the reliability of product packaging makers. By adhering to these finest methods, businesses can make certain optimum machine efficiency, decrease operational risks, and extend equipment life-span.
